摘要: 通过新型载体选择及制备工艺和活性组分的优化,开发了一种硫化氢转化率及硫回收率良好的LS-06硫化氢选择氧化催化剂。LS-06催化剂中试生产和工业试验结果表明:在超级克劳斯入口气体中硫化氢体积分数为0.52%的条件下,硫化氢转化率为98.08%,硫回收率为91.04%,烟气SO2排放浓度均低于550 mg/m3,达到装置设计指标,低于国家环保法规规定的960 mg/m3的排放标准。

Abstract: LS-06 catalyst for selective oxidation of hydrogen sulfide with good hydrogen sulfide conversion rate and sulfur recovery yield was developed by optimizing the active component, the preparation process,and the carrier. The catalyst was manufactured in industrial scale and applied in a commercial unit. The commercial calibration indicated that the conversion rate of hydrogen sulfide is more than 98.08%, the sulfur recovery rate 91.04% under the conditions of H2S concentration of 0.5% in inlet of super-Claus process. The sulfur dioxide concentration of purified flue gas is below 500 mg/m3, less than 550 mg/m3 of the design requirement, lower than the 960 mg/m3 emissions standards of the national environmental protection regulations.
